PictureDialer is the best way to call your friends. Why struggle through a list of names to find the friend you want to call when you can just look for their picture instead? PictureDialer is a photo dialer that gives you a scrolling customizable page of your friend’s pictures that makes dialing a glance and tap away. Need to call a different number than the default you selected, no problem, just tap twice. Sometimes you want to send a friend an email or text message instead, just tap three times to see a list of their email addresses and phone numbers for texting. Special Features Include - Tap One Time to Dial - Tap Two Times for a List of All Numbers to Dial and Text - Tap Three Times for a List of Email Addresses - Unlimited Number of People in Your List - Personalize Your List’s Look - Choose Small Picture Sizes to Show More People at Once - Choose Large Picture Sizes to Make Each Person Easy to Find and Call - Select a Background Photo, Pattern or Color - Choose From Many Picture Frame Styles - Select a Loading Animation - Change the Phone Type Badge (Home, Work, Mobile, Other), or Turn it Off More Features are Planned and will be Coming Soon!
